Problem Statement

These deployment tasks already exist in default baselines for M365 Lighthouse and would be great to include in CIPP Baseline Standards. Copying the task name and descriptions from Lighthouse:

  1. Provision Microsoft Defender - This task will provision the tenant with Microsoft Defender for Business. Once provisioned, the tenant will be ready to onboard devices and use Microsoft Defender for Business capabilities. It may take a few minutes after provisioning is complete before Microsoft Defender for Business capabilities are ready for use.
  2. Automatically onboard devices to Microsoft Defender using Microsoft Intune - This task sets up a connection between Microsoft Defender for Business and Microsoft Intune. All Intune-enrolled Windows devices will be automatically onboarded to Microsoft Defender for Business.

Image

Benefits for MSPs

This will align CIPP with the same available tasks in 365 Lighthouse and automatically setup the provisioning and onboarding. These deployment tasks are requirements in order to setup Huntress Defender for Endpoint Integration

Value or Importance

  • Will reduce dependence on 365 Lighthouse or manual setup natively from tenant
  • Will improve cohesiveness of CIPP baseline standards
  • Will automate pre-requisite work required for Defender for Endpoint Integration from our CIPP sponsor Huntress
